As Vice President, Global Services, Gail Rabasca is responsible for the strategic direction and management of MSI’s global mobility programs, worldwide business partnerships and global service teams. She is a proven and innovative global leader with extensive cross-cultural experience and expertise in global mobility and international assignment management. Rabasca has traveled to more than 60 countries throughout Asia Pacific, EMEA, and The Americas.
Prior to joining MSI, Gail served as Vice President, Global Business and Network Development for SIRVA, Inc. where she completed short-term assignments in Hong Kong and London while managing the global supply chain and strategic alliance relationships worldwide. Concurrently, Gail opened SIRVA’s Asia Pacific headquarters in Hong Kong, introducing regional service capabilities and improving market penetration.
The author of numerous articles on global relocation, Gail has been a member of the Worldwide Employee Relocation Council® Global Workforce Symposium Planning Committee and Global Advisory Council. In 2004, she received ERC’s Meritorious Service Award.
Gail holds a Bachelor’s degree from the State University of New York and is a graduate of Thunderbird University, The Garvin School of International Management’s Executive Program in Global Leadership, Management, and Strategic Implementation.
